早上赶着交报表,Excel 文件打不开,提示‘文件格式无法识别’。你是不是也遇到过这种糟心事?别急,这类看似神秘的问题,其实背后都有迹可循。今天就聊聊那些年我们被软件‘卡住’的瞬间,看看怎么一步步拆解它们。
文件打不开?先看后缀和版本
公司群里发了个“.xlsx”文件,双击却弹出乱码。这时候别急着重装Office。先右键查看文件属性,确认后缀名有没有被误改。有时候下载不完整,系统会自动加上“.tmp”或者干脆没有后缀。手动改成正确的格式,问题就解决了。
还有一种情况是版本不兼容。老电脑用的是Office 2007,别人发来个高版本加密的“.xlsb”文件,自然打不开。这时候可以请对方另存为“Excel 97-2003 工作簿”,或者自己用WPS试试——它对多格式的支持更宽松。
程序运行报错:找不到DLL文件
启动某个小工具时突然跳出‘缺少vcruntime140.dll’。这其实是运行库缺失的典型表现。很多软件依赖微软的Visual C++ Redistributable包,一旦系统没装,就会报这类错。
解决办法很简单:去微软官网搜‘vc_redist.x64.exe’或‘vc_redist.x86.exe’,根据系统位数下载安装。一次性装上2015-2022版本的合集包,以后碰到类似问题概率就低多了。
登录总失败?可能是缓存捣鬼
某天登录公司内部系统,账号密码没错,验证码也输了,就是进不去。清一下浏览器缓存试试。特别是用了几年的老账号,本地存的cookie可能已经混乱。
Chrome用户按F12,切换到‘Application’标签,左边选‘Clear storage’,点‘Clear site data’。刷新页面再登录,常常就能恢复正常。如果还不行,换个浏览器临时顶上,先把活干了再说。
代码运行不了?检查环境变量
新手写Python脚本,命令行一敲python script.py就报‘不是内部或外部命令’。这不是脚本问题,是安装Python时没勾选‘Add to PATH’。
重新运行安装包,选‘Modify’,在‘Optional Features’里确保‘Add Python to environment variables’被勾上。或者手动把Python安装路径(比如C:\\Python39)加到系统环境变量PATH中。
setx PATH "%PATH%;C:\\Python39"
这条命令以管理员身份在CMD里执行,就能永久添加路径。
软件卡死无响应?任务管理器救场
PS用着用着突然不动了,鼠标转圈十几分钟。这时候别猛点关闭,容易丢文件。按Ctrl+Shift+Esc调出任务管理器,在‘进程’里找到‘Photoshop.exe’,右键选择‘转到详细信息’,再右键结束任务。
重启软件后,通常会有恢复提示。养成习惯,每隔半小时手动保存一次,或者在设置里把自动保存间隔调成5分钟。
这些问题看起来五花八门,其实都逃不过几个方向:权限、路径、版本、缓存、依赖。下次再遇到软件抽风,不妨按这几个关键词挨个排查,比重装系统省事多了。